Brief Explanations
- For Question 2: In an ionic Lewis dot structure, cations are formed by the loss of electrons. Since they have lost valence electrons (which are represented as dots in Lewis structures), they should not have any dots.
- For Question 3: The Valence - Shell Electron - Pair Repulsion (VSEPR) theory is based on the principle that electron pairs (both bonding and non - bonding) around a central atom repel each other. The purpose of VSEPR is to predict the molecular geometry that minimizes these electron - pair repulsions.
